Questions & Answers
Q: What is the six-step process for buying a rental property?
The six-step process includes committing to the journey, learning and planning your strategy, shopping for deals, analyzing potential properties, securing financing, and finally purchasing and managing the property to achieve financial freedom.
Q: How does Ashley Kehr suggest overcoming analysis paralysis?
Ashley suggests overcoming analysis paralysis by taking action, such as making offers on properties, even if they are initially rejected. She recommends practicing deal analysis and reaching out to experienced investors for guidance and support.
Q: What financing options are available for new real estate investors?
Financing options include conventional loans, FHA loans, house hacking, partnerships, private money, and the BRRRR strategy. Ashley emphasizes the importance of exploring multiple financing avenues to find what best suits the investor's needs and goals.
Q: What are common mistakes new real estate investors make?
Common mistakes include purchasing the wrong deal, incorrect deal analysis, lack of financial planning, and listening to negativity from others. Ashley advises focusing on accurate analysis and building a supportive network to avoid these pitfalls.
Q: How can BiggerPockets resources help new investors?
BiggerPockets offers tools like calculators for deal analysis, forums for networking and advice, webinars for learning, and resources for finding investment opportunities. These tools help investors make informed decisions and connect with experienced professionals.
Q: What is house hacking, and why is it recommended for new investors?
House hacking involves living in a property while renting out parts of it to cover expenses. It's recommended for new investors as it allows them to minimize living costs, gain landlord experience, and build equity with minimal initial investment.
Q: Why is mentorship important in real estate investing?
Mentorship provides guidance, support, and valuable insights from experienced investors. It helps new investors navigate challenges, avoid common mistakes, and gain confidence in their investment decisions, ultimately accelerating their path to financial freedom.
Q: What role does networking play in real estate investing?
Networking connects investors with peers, mentors, and potential partners, offering opportunities to learn, share experiences, and collaborate on deals. It is crucial for gaining insights, finding investment opportunities, and building a successful real estate business.
